Abstract: An adhesive film includes an adhesive film body, and a plurality of deformable particles dispersed in the adhesive film body. A volume of each of the plurality of deformable particles is capable of shrinking under a trigger condition.

Abstract: The present invention concerns the use of carbon black for reducing the shrinkage of a polyolefin composition to below 0.9%, wherein the polyolefin composition comprises a polyolefin polymer, and carbon black in an amount of from 0.05 to 2 wt. % based on the total weight of the polyolefin composition.

Abstract: The present invention provides polylactic compositions effecting an excellent mold releasability upon processing and significantly improved elongation at break and impact strength without affecting the transparency. Also provided is a shrink film which decomposes under the natural environment and has excellent transparency, flexibility, shrinkability and mold releasability upon processing by applying the polylactic acid composition to a shrink film. There is provided a biodegradable polymer composition comprising 100 parts by weight of polylactic acid and 5 to 70 parts by weight of EVA. Further, a biodegradable polymer composition is provided comprising the polymer composition with one or more additives selected from the group consisting of 0.05 to 5 parts by weight of a lubricant, 1 to 50 parts by weight of plasticizer, 0.5 to 5 parts by weight of thermal stabilizer and 0.05 to 5 parts by weight of mold releasing agent. These biodegradable polymer compositions are applied to shrink films.
